Dichiarare Variabili in SQL: Guida Pratica
Nel mondo della programmazione SQL, la dichiarazione di variabili è una pratica fondamentale che consente di gestire dati in modo più flessibile ed efficiente. Utilizzare la sintassi DECLARE permette agli sviluppatori di creare variabili temporanee, facilitando operazioni complesse e migliorando la leggibilità del codice. In questo articolo, esploreremo come dichiarare variabili in SQL, le migliori pratiche da seguire e alcuni esempi pratici che ne dimostrano l’importanza nell’ottimizzazione delle query.
Come dichiarare una variabile in SQL?
In SQL, per dichiarare una variabile si usa la sintassi: `DECLARE nome_variabile tipo;` esempio: `DECLARE @miaVariabile INT;`.
È possibile dichiarare variabili in SQL?
In SQL, le variabili possono essere dichiarate all’interno del corpo di un batch o di una procedura utilizzando l’istruzione DECLARE. Questo consente agli sviluppatori di creare variabili temporanee per memorizzare dati che possono essere utilizzati successivamente nel codice. Le variabili dichiarate possono essere assegnate valori tramite le istruzioni SET o SELECT, offrendo flessibilità nella gestione dei dati.
In aggiunta, è possibile dichiarare variabili cursore con l’istruzione DECLARE, che possono essere utilizzate insieme ad altre istruzioni relative ai cursori. Questo è particolarmente utile quando si desidera elaborare set di risultati in modo iterativo. L’uso delle variabili in SQL migliora l’efficienza e la chiarezza del codice, rendendo più facile l’implementazione di logiche complesse.
Come si imposta una variabile in SQL?
In PostgreSQL, per impostare una variabile, si utilizza la dichiarazione DECLARE, che consente di definire il nome, il tipo di dati e il valore iniziale della variabile. Una volta dichiarata, è possibile assegnare valori alla variabile utilizzando l’operatore :=. Questa sintassi semplice e chiara facilita la gestione delle variabili all’interno delle funzioni e delle procedure, rendendo il codice SQL più dinamico e flessibile.
Cos’è var in SQL?
In SQL, la funzione VAR è utilizzata per calcolare la varianza di un insieme di valori. Quando viene utilizzata senza le clausole OVER e ORDER BY, la funzione si comporta in modo deterministico, fornendo sempre lo stesso risultato per gli stessi input. Questo la rende ideale per analisi di dati in cui è necessario ottenere una misura della dispersione.
Tuttavia, l’uso della funzione VAR con le clausole OVER e ORDER BY la trasforma in una funzione non deterministica. In questo caso, il risultato può variare in base all’ordinamento dei dati e al contesto in cui viene utilizzata. Questa versatilità permette agli utenti di eseguire calcoli più complessi e personalizzati, adattando l’analisi alle specifiche esigenze.
Comprendere la differenza tra funzioni deterministiche e nondeterministiche è fondamentale per chi lavora con SQL. La scelta di come utilizzare la funzione VAR può influenzare notevolmente i risultati delle analisi statistiche, rendendo fundamentale una corretta applicazione in situazioni appropriate. Conoscere queste distinzioni può migliorare notoriamente l’efficacia delle operazioni di data analysis.
Fondamenti e Best Practices per la Dichiarazione di Variabili
La dichiarazione di variabili è un aspetto fondamentale nella programmazione che influisce direttamente sulla leggibilità e sulla manutenzione del codice. Utilizzare nomi significativi e coerenti permette di comprendere immediatamente il ruolo di ogni variabile, facilitando così il lavoro di squadra e la revisione del codice. È importante anche seguire una convenzione di naming uniforme, come il camelCase o lo snake_case, per mantenere un aspetto ordinato e professionale. Infine, dichiarare le variabili nel contesto più vicino possibile al loro utilizzo riduce la possibilità di errori e migliora l’efficienza del programma. Adottare queste best practices non solo migliora la qualità del codice, ma contribuisce anche a un ambiente di sviluppo più collaborativo e produttivo.
Ottimizza il Tuo Codice SQL con Variabili Efficaci
L’ottimizzazione del codice SQL è fondamentale per migliorare le prestazioni delle query e garantire una gestione efficiente dei dati. Utilizzare variabili efficaci può semplificare la scrittura e la manutenzione del codice, rendendo le istruzioni SQL più chiare e facilmente leggibili. Le variabili consentono di memorizzare valori temporanei, riducendo la ripetizione del codice e facilitando le modifiche future, un aspetto fundamentale in ambienti di lavoro dinamici.
Incorporare variabili nelle query non solo migliora la leggibilità, ma può anche ridurre il carico di lavoro sul database. Utilizzando variabili per filtrare o aggregare dati, è possibile minimizzare il numero di operazioni richieste, portando a risposte più rapide e a un utilizzo più efficiente delle risorse. Inoltre, le variabili possono essere impiegate per gestire valori complessi e condizioni dinamiche, ampliando le possibilità di personalizzazione delle query.
Infine, l’adozione di pratiche di codifica standardizzate, come la corretta denominazione delle variabili e la loro documentazione, contribuisce a una maggiore collaborazione tra i membri del team. Un codice ben strutturato e ottimizzato non solo facilita il lavoro quotidiano, ma rappresenta anche una base solida per future espansioni e aggiornamenti del sistema. Investire tempo nell’ottimizzazione del codice SQL attraverso l’uso di variabili efficaci è una strategia vincente per qualsiasi professionista del settore.
Passo dopo Passo: Dichiarare Variabili in SQL Semplificato
Dichiarare variabili in SQL è un processo fondamentale per gestire dati in modo efficace e flessibile. Innanzitutto, è necessario definire il tipo di variabile che si desidera utilizzare, come INTEGER o VARCHAR, seguito dalla dichiarazione del nome della variabile stessa. Ad esempio, si può scrivere “DECLARE @nomeVariabile VARCHAR(50)”. Una volta dichiarata, la variabile può essere inizializzata con un valore e utilizzata all’interno di query o procedure, facilitando operazioni come l’aggregazione di dati o l’esecuzione di cicli. Questo approccio semplificato permette di rendere il codice più leggibile e mantenibile, ottimizzando così la gestione delle informazioni nel database.
La dichiarazione di variabili in SQL rappresenta un passo fondamentale per l’ottimizzazione delle query e la gestione efficiente dei dati. Comprendere come e quando utilizzare la sintassi appropriata non solo migliora la leggibilità del codice, ma consente anche di implementare logiche più complesse con facilità. Sfruttare al meglio le variabili può trasformare radicalmente il modo in cui si interagisce con i database, portando a risultati più rapidi e precisi. Investire tempo nell’apprendimento di queste tecniche si traduce in un vantaggio competitivo nel mondo della gestione dei dati.